Biography
Bernard Lawson (11 May 1927 – 14 December 2016), better known as Bernard Fox, was a Welsh actor. He is remembered for his roles as Dr. Bombay in the comedy fantasy series Bewitched (1964–1972) and Colonel Crittendon in the comedy series Hogan's Heroes (1965–1971).
